Denarius of Faustina the Younger (ca. 130–176; Roman empress 161–176; Augusta 147–161). Obverse: Draped bust of Faustina II facing right, inscription FAVSTINA–A. Reverse: Spes (personification) standing left, holding a flower in her right hand and lifting the hem of her robe with her left hand, inscription AVG–PII FIL. Roman Empire, Rome, ca. 147–161. Coin; diameter 15.5–16.0 mm, weight 3.10 g, axis 180°.
